Beyond testosterone, a suite of advanced peptide therapies offers remarkable avenues for cellular instruction and systemic recalibration. Peptides, short chains of amino acids, function as highly specific signaling molecules, directing cellular processes with unparalleled precision. These compounds, often termed biological signaling agents, offer the ability to communicate directly with cellular machinery, instructing it to perform specific, beneficial actions.

Their application represents a targeted approach, circumventing broad systemic effects for highly localized and desired outcomes. This refined command over cellular functions distinguishes as a sophisticated tool for biological enhancement, promoting accelerated healing, optimized recovery, and sustained energetic output at the cellular level.

  • Sermorelin, a growth hormone-releasing hormone (GHRH) analog, stimulates the pituitary gland to increase its natural production of growth hormone. This gentle, physiological approach supports improved sleep quality, accelerated cellular repair, and enhanced body composition, promoting a more youthful regenerative capacity. Its mechanism operates by engaging the natural pulsatile release of GH, avoiding the blunt force of exogenous growth hormone administration, thereby preserving the body’s own regulatory feedback loops.
  • BPC-157, a gastric pentadecapeptide, demonstrates remarkable regenerative properties across various tissues. Its application extends to accelerating recovery from physical exertion, promoting gastrointestinal health, and supporting neurological repair, acting as a master restorer of tissue integrity. Clinical observations suggest its potent anti-inflammatory effects and ability to stimulate angiogenesis, creating new blood vessels to enhance tissue healing and recovery from injury or intense physical demands.
  • Ipamorelin, a selective growth hormone secretagogue, mirrors Sermorelin’s effects by stimulating GH release, but without significantly impacting cortisol or prolactin levels. This precise action further refines the body’s anabolic and restorative processes, contributing to robust energy reserves. Its highly selective nature represents a significant advantage, allowing for targeted GH elevation without undesirable side effects sometimes associated with less specific agents.
  • CJC-1295, a long-acting GHRH analog, offers sustained stimulation of growth hormone release. Combining it with Ipamorelin often creates a synergistic effect, providing a more consistent elevation of natural growth hormone, thereby amplifying restorative benefits and overall vitality. This combination capitalizes on different aspects of GH release, resulting in a powerful and prolonged anabolic and regenerative stimulus, crucial for comprehensive recovery and energetic optimization.

Metabolic optimization represents another critical pillar. This involves fine-tuning nutrient partitioning and cellular energy pathways. Strategies may include optimizing insulin sensitivity through specific dietary patterns and targeted supplementation, ensuring cells efficiently convert fuel into usable energy. Addressing mitochondrial function, the cellular powerhouses, becomes essential.

Compounds that support mitochondrial biogenesis and efficiency, such as NAD+ precursors or specific antioxidants like CoQ10, can significantly amplify cellular energy output, providing a deep, foundational energetic reserve. This strategic focus on mitochondrial health directly translates into sustained cellular vigor, preventing the energy dips and persistent fatigue commonly experienced with suboptimal metabolic function.
